Verī Jātaka
JātakaUn jātaka sur un marchand riche qui, rentrant chez lui avec les dettes recouvrées, remarqua des brigands sur la route, poussa ses bœufs à toute vitesse et arriva sain et sauf chez lui, raconté à Anāthapiṇḍika, qui avait vécu une expérience similaire.
The Bodhisatta was once a rich merchant, and one day, while on his way home from a village where he had collected his dues, he noticed that there were robbers about. He, therefore, urged his oxen on to the top of their speed and reached home safely.
The story was told to Anāthapiṇḍika, who had a similar experience. J.i.412 f.
